I have created a single page to display contents of an access database which I've loaded a key and HTML for the page. When I display the pages I pass a parm to the ASP page and it displays the correct web content. It's been working great for the past three days (all weekend long). Then I put it on the internet and it worked okay all day. I was finally going to demo the website to the client and now the text doesn't appear and some of the graphics as well. The database file contents the correct HTML, but the page is not displaying it correctly. I can see it's in the page too, because if I swipe it with my mouse (target it) it appears in highlighted dim color. But then it disappears again. Only other details I can think might impact things are I'm using a trial version of CodeCharge Studio 4.0, The name of the single page is Default.asp (which I created from scratch and renamed the original Default pgms).

Anybody got a clue as to why it was working and not its not?

Found a FONT Statement placed last in a header being included everywhere which made all text white (thus looking like it disappear). THanks
